# Break-Glass Access — InvoForge Renderer

Plugin authors normally interact with the InvoForge PDF renderer through the sandboxed plugin API only. Break-glass access exists solely for incidents where a malformed plugin corrupts the render queue and the sandbox cannot be reached. Request approval from the on-call steward first; all break-glass sessions are logged and reviewed within 24 hours. Once approval is granted, unlock the emergency console using the recovery passphrase that appears immediately below.

recovery phrase for yawif-hahif: druys-kelius-ralax-raliel

**Q: Why did my request get a 429 from the Tollgate gateway?**

Tollgate enforces per-service token buckets: 200 requests/minute default, bursts up to 50. Limits are keyed on the calling service identity, not IP. If you're reviewing code that retries on 429, check it honors the Retry-After header and backs off exponentially — hammering the gateway triggers a temporary ban. Custom limits require a quota entry in the gateway config repo, approved by the platform team. For quota increases or disputes, email the gateway owners at the address below.

escalation mailbox, fahaf-bajep: druael@lumiccorp.internal

Runbook — Larchkit component library versioning: Quick reminder for reviewers: we pin consumers to minor versions, so any breaking prop change needs a major bump, no exceptions. Check that the changeset file matches the actual API diff — people forget this constantly. If the bump looks right, run the compat checker against the three flagship apps and eyeball the output. Assuming it's green, grab the build token it prints and drop it below.

session token of kahag-bawip = htk6_729d08

Executive team,

Branch managers have now received the draft terms for the Ostwyn reseller programme. Twelve candidate partners were screened; five meet our margin and service thresholds, led by Calderro Distribution in the Penmarsh region. We propose tiered discounts capped at 18%, with quarterly certification reviews handled by Lena Vost's team. Training materials ship next week. Please review the attached criteria carefully before Friday's call. The commercial rationale is set out in the confidential note below.

management briefing: Headcount on the Silok team goes from 44 to 77 by the end of May. Gross margin on Silok came in at 63 percent against a plan of 30 percent.